Skip to content

vtempest/reason-editor

Repository files navigation

Join Discord GitHub Stars Next.js

GitHub Discussions GitHub last commit

PRs Welcome

Research Editor for Annotated Summaries in Outline Notation

A hierarchical document management system with drag-and-drop, Google Docs integration, and persistent storage.

Features

  • 📂 Hierarchical Document Tree: organize your thoughts with a nested structure and intuitive drag-and-drop reordering
  • 🖱️ Context Menu Operations: right-click to access quick actions for seamless document management
  • 📝 CRUD Operations: full create, read, update, and delete capabilities for your research notes
  • 🔍 Advanced Search: instantly find documents by title or content with full-text search
  • 🏷️ Tagging System: categorize and filter documents with a flexible tagging system
  • AI Rewriting: leverage AI to rewrite and improve your text directly within the editor
  • 👥 Team Management: collaborate with team members and manage access rights
  • 💬 Research Quotes: capture and organize key quotes and insights from your research
  • 🔄 View Modes: switch between Formatted, parsing HTML, and Markdown views for versatile editing
  • 🛠️ Find & Replace: powerful search and replace functionality with match highlighting
  • 📥 Google Docs Integration: seamless export, import, and sharing capabilities with Google Docs
  • 🔐 Secure Authentication: robust OAuth2 authentication for user data protection
  • 💾 Persistent Storage: reliable SQLite storage ensures your data is safe and accessible
  • ⌨️ Keyboard Navigation: efficient keyboard shortcuts for power users
  • 🎨 Modern UI: beautiful and responsive interface built with shadcn/ui components
  • 🏗️ Built with: TipTap Editor, shadcn/ui, Google Docs API

About

Reason-Editor - js web app, file tree, heading outline, formatting, search, share, Google Docs, docx

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•